Simplified Explanation

The wearable electronic device described in the patent application includes a frame, two temples, and a camera located in one region of the frame. The camera consists of a lens module with nanostructures arranged in two dimensions and an image sensor that detects light guided by the lens module.

  • The device is a wearable electronic device with a camera.
  • The camera includes a lens module with nanostructures arranged in two dimensions.
  • The lens module guides light to an image sensor.
  • The device has a frame and two temples for wearing on the head.

Original Abstract Submitted

A wearable electronic device may include a frame, a first temple connected to one side of the frame, a second temple connected to an opposite side of the frame, and a camera located in one region of the frame. The camera may include a lens module including at least one meta-lens in which nanostructures are arranged in two dimensions and an image sensor that detects light guided by the lens module.
